This truck was built for the Classic Race Teams group, which is a group that is attempting to build as many classic race teams as possible. My Truck is part of the Sox and Martin drag race team, and is my second total creation for this group. It is 65 studs long, and with the trailer: 112 studs, which comes out to 37 inches (3 ft. 1in.). The trucks bed is 36 studs long, but the rear of the car can hang over the edge, so it could easily hold something 40 studs long. The trailer's bed can is 31 studs long, but the front and rear can over hang, so a 40 stud long car would be no problem. The cars that go on the truck or trailer can be up to 16 studs wide. My truck has an engine, opening doors, and functional winch. Take a look at it and tell me what you think!
